Six cooperative leaders joined the Cooperative Leadership Circle and were recognized for 25 years or more of service to the cooperative system at the 2019 CHS Annual Meeting, held in Minneapolis on Dec. 5-6. 

“It’s an honor to recognize long-term leaders within the cooperative system and thank them for their service and commitment to meeting the needs of American farmers, ranchers and rural communities,” said Jay Debertin, president and CEO of CHS.

The 2019 Cooperative Leadership Circle honorees include the following individuals:

  • Steve Dockter, CEO, Envision Cooperative, Rugby, N.D.
  • Paul Evans, general manager, Paynesville Farmers Union Co-op Oil Co., Paynesville, Minn.
  • Chris Gratton, general manager, CHS Garrison, Garrison, N.D.
  • Anthony (Tony) Hemann, general manager, SilverEdge Cooperative, Edgewood, Iowa
  • Richard Lervik, general manager, Farmers Union Oil Company, Willow City, N.D.
  • John Mislivecek, general manager, Chaseburg Farmers Union Co-op, Chaseburg, Wis.

During a special gathering at the CHS Annual Meeting, Debertin presented commemorative watches to Dockter, Gratton and Lervik and recognized the three other Cooperative Leadership Circle inductees that were not present.

Since 1973, CHS has honored more than 1,200 cooperative general managers and CEOs for their long service. The Cooperative Leadership Circle recognizes individuals who have completed 25 or more years of cooperative service, including a minimum of 10 years as general manager or CEO.
